Alot of pre-match talk about England and Australia concerns how different the two teams are and why the expectations are all onEddie Jones’ side. The factthe Wallabies have seemed to be in disarrayhas added to this view. Yet every time I look at the teams I don’t find differences, I find similarities.

 

Front row

 

The pack are doppelgangers. Both have a front row that likes to scrummage and play. England are uber powerful in this area and now have lads in Kyle Sinckler and Jamie George who love to move the ball, while Mako Vunipola was born to play fly-half. The weakest link is probably …
